Requirements for exporting prohibited firearms

https://www.international.gc.ca/trade-commerce/controls-controles/firearms-armes_a_feu/export_requirements-exigences_exportation.aspx?lang=eng

The Export and Import Permits Act (EIPA) places strict controls on the export of prohibited firearms and their specially designed components or parts and other weapons and devices. Under the Act, these items may only be exported from Canada to countries on the Automatic Firearms Country Control List (AFCCL)

Summary of the Evaluation of Canada’s International Education Strategy – 2014 to 2017

https://www.international.gc.ca/gac-amc/publications/evaluation/2019/summary-sommaire-evaluation-education.aspx?lang=eng

In response to the growing importance of the international education sector for Canada, the Minister of International Trade launched the International Education Strategy (IES) in January 2014. The IES is the Government of Canada’s main vehicle for promoting Canada as a study destination internationally, and aimed to double Canada’s international student base to more than 450,000 by 2022, and promote Canada as a world-class destination for education and research.
